а я за Linear Layout, потому что не нужно писать лишний код в виде id, а правильно расположить текст можно с помощью свойства Gravity. Следуя принципу KISS , это лучший вариант
Относительная разметка, потому что при таком раскладе легче всего будет сверстать данную открытку, позиционируя текстовые представления по углам экрана.
Относительной разметкой, в данном случае пользоваться будет удобнее, потому что основной задачей для нас является расположение двух строк в противоположных краях экрана.
Хотя, это, конечно можно сделать и в LinearLayout. Но это будет извращение.
Например таким образом:
- Создаем две строки в вертикальной разметке
- Присваиваем первой смещение влево, второй вправо
- Между ними создаем любое пустое представление и задаем ему вес в единицу, а высоту в 0.
Колхозный метод: Профит.
А вот как я сделал все в Relative (с использованием лого андройда в качестве фона):
ПЕРЕЙДИТЕ В ПОЛНУЮ ВЕРСИЮ